Area Schools Plan Homecoming Activities

Culbertson and Froid/Lake are each celebrating homecoming with activities this week.

Highlights in Culbertson will include the parade on Broadway Avenue starting at 2 p.m. on Friday, Sept. 22.

Homecoming competitions are scheduled in the gym on Friday.

The Cowboys will take on Plentywood in football action beginning at 7 p.m. on Saturday, Sept. 23.

Culbertson’s volleyball squad hosts Nashua on Thursday, Sept. 21, and Fairview on Saturday, Sept. 23.

The Culbertson Little League program will hold a volleyball tailgate party starting at noon in the high school gym on Saturday and a football tailgate party starting at 4:30 p.m. Burgers, hot dogs and chili will be available.

Dress-up days include Good vs. Villain on Wednesday, Dress as your movie day on Thursday and “Once Upon a Time in Culbertson” day on Friday.

King and queen candidates include Mathew Wadsworth, Destiny Thompson, Nyreece Halvorson, Summer Lyon, Carson Solem and Kylie Bergum.

Prince and princesses are Mark Kirkaldie and Macy Lambert for the junior class, Leland Pirkle and Mariana Burciaga for the sophomore class and Ayden Drake and Payton Labatte for the freshman class.

A homecoming parade is scheduled in Froid at 9:15 a.m. on Friday, Sept. 22.

The Red Hawks will face Richey/ Lambert in football at 1 p.m. on Friday, Sept. 22.

The volleyball team travels to Lustre Christian on Thursday, Sept. 21.

Dress-up days in Froid include “Anything But a Backpack,” on Wednesday, “Dress Like a Parent” on Thursday and Red Hawk Day on Friday.
